Transaction 28c58c62ed80b245f8ee3e49471b804a321401bfed048c16c20a6a63e7774f82

1 Input
2 Outputs
  • 28c58c62ed80b245f8ee3e49471b804a321401bfed048c16c20a6a63e7774f82:0
  • value  196141
    address  3QAFe7aFnDWnkVdkY4qC6vKG937j2WNFfC
  • 28c58c62ed80b245f8ee3e49471b804a321401bfed048c16c20a6a63e7774f82:1
  • value  10568161
    address  1PDH2AD3idHHt8tv8GbkYskoaSoY8sjBmV